소프트웨어 요구사항 분석과 정의

등록일 2003.10.16 MS 파워포인트 (ppt) | 77페이지 | 가격 900원

소개글

발표자료에요 ppt로 만들어서 보기 편하고
설명하기 쉬울꺼에요

목차

소프트웨어 요구사항 분석 및 정의
요구사항 정의의 중요성
요구사항 정의 에러의 원인
좋은 소프트웨어 요구사항 명세서의 조건
요구분석의 도구
요구사항 검증
프로토타이핑 과정
객체지향 분석 방법론
컴포넌트기반 소프트웨어 분석

본문내용

요구사항을 기술하는 언어가 구비해야 할 조건
전체적으로 하나의 의미를 가져야 한다.
적어도 어떤 응용 분야에 대해서는 직관적으로 기술할 수 있는 요구개념을 포함해야 한다.
부분적인 기술이 가능해야 한다.
불필요한 설계적 요소가 들어가는 것을 차단해야 한다.
확장성이 있어야 한다.
기계적 처리가 가능하여야 한다.
기계적 처리가 가능하게 하기 위해서는 어느 정도 형식이 필요하지만, 언어의 문법, 어휘구문이 가능한 한 자연스러운 형식 이여야 한다.
software 요구사항 명세서가 본래 갖추어야 할 바람직한 특성
완전성(Completeness)/일관성(Consistency)/정당성(Correctness)/테스트 용이성(Testability)/명확성(Unambiguity)/독립적 설계(Design freedom)/추적 가능성(Traceability)/전달성(Communicability)/모듈성 및 변경에 대한 강건성(Modularity/Change Robustness)/자동 처리성(Automobility)/필요성(Necessity)/실현 가능성(Feasibility)/형식성(Formality)/작성의 용이성(Constructability)/이해성(Comprehensibility)/최소성(Minimality)/적용성(Applicability)/확장성(Extensibility)
*원하는 자료를 검색 해 보세요.
  • [소프트웨어][소프트웨어 품질요소][소프트웨어 개발모형][소프트웨어 개발방법론]소프트웨어의 정의, 소프트웨어의 종류와 소프트웨어의 품질요소 및 소프트웨어의 개발모형, 소프트웨어의 개발방법론 심층 분석 11페이지
    있다. 1980년대 초에 개발된 여러 가지 독립된 소프트웨어 공학 도구 ... 필요하였다. 이것이 컴퓨터를 이용한 소프트웨어 공학(CASE)이다. Ⅱ ... 소프트웨어 개발에 공학 원리가 더 많이 적용되어야 함을 시사하고 있다. Ⅴ
  • [소프트웨어][소프트웨어공학]소프트웨어의 정의, 소프트웨어공학의 정의, 소프트웨어공학적 측면과 소프트웨어의 생산성 및 소프트웨어의 개발방법론, 소프트웨어의 개발모형, 소프트웨어의 개발단계 분석 14페이지
    있게 한다. 소프트웨어는 개발되는 과정의 성격에 따라 프로토타이핑, 연구 ... 소프트웨어의 정의, 소프트웨어공학의 정의, 소프트웨어공학적 측면과 ... . 소프트웨어공학의 정의 Ⅳ. 소프트웨어공학적 측면 1. 방법론 2
  • e비즈니스 시스템 구축 18페이지
    ) 4. 상식 유머 프로토타이핑 이란? 소프트웨어 시스템이나 컴퓨터 하드웨어 ... 소프트웨어의 구성을 컴포넌트로 나누어 디자인하고 각 컴포넌트소프트웨어 ... 프로토타이핑 2 컴포넌트 기반 개발 ( CBD ) 3 상식 유머 4 목
  • [공학]소프트웨어공학 리포트 5페이지
    ..FILE:소프트웨어공학토픽-2.hwp S/W 생명주기 모델 개념 ... 사용성을 이끌고 이러한 재사용성은 많은 소프트웨어 공학에 많은 이점을 가져다 ... 보였다고 한다. ..FILE:소프트웨어공학토픽-3.hwp S/W 비용산정
  • 시스템 방법론, 시스템개발방법론,방법론 2페이지
    (Assemble)   소프트웨어 개발방법론의 일종, 각각의 독립적인 컴포넌트 ... 유용하게 쓰임 소프트웨어 개발공정뿐만 아니라 품질관리를 비롯한 지원공정까지 ... 논리적 일관성, 적정성에 초점을 맞추어 프로토타입을 발전 프로토타이핑
  • [경영정보] 소프트웨어 개발방법론 14페이지
    요구하므로 소프트웨어의 품질을 저하시킬 수 있는 우려도 있다. 프로토타이핑 ... . 현대적 소프트웨어 프로세스 모형 4. U M L 5. 소프트웨어 공학 동향 ... 더불어 객체지향, UML, CASE, 최근 소프트웨어 동향인 컴포넌트
  • 소프트웨어 공학 50페이지
    테스트의 종류 테스트 프로세스 소프트웨어 공학이란? ‘소프트웨어 엔지니어링 ... 고 공학이면 공학이지 소프트웨어 공학은 뭐란 말인가? 우선 가장 쉬운 방법으로 ... 소프트웨어 공학에 접근해보도록 하자. 아마, 대부분의 사람들이 그리
더보기
      최근 구매한 회원 학교정보 보기
      1. 최근 2주간 다운받은 회원수와 학교정보이며
         구매한 본인의 구매정보도 함께 표시됩니다.
      2. 매시 정각마다 업데이트 됩니다. (02:00 ~ 21:00)
      3. 구매자의 학교정보가 없는 경우 기타로 표시됩니다.
      4. 지식포인트 보유 시 지식포인트가 차감되며
         미보유 시 아이디당 1일 3회만 제공됩니다.
      상세하단 배너
      최근 본 자료더보기
      상세우측 배너
      추천도서
      소프트웨어 요구사항 분석과 정의